Wright, Amy Elizabeth

  • Saturday, April 30, 2011

Amy Elizabeth Wright, 27, of Apison, died on Friday, April 29, 2011 in a local hospital. She was born July 7, 1983 in Chattanooga.

Amy was a member of Grace Baptist. She received her Associate's degree from Baptist Bible College in Clarks Summit, Pa.

Survivors include her parents, Paul and Kathy Wright, and brother, Bradley Wright, all of Apison; uncle, Mark Goodwin of Little Rock, Ar.; aunt, Diane (John) McCoy of Corpus Christi, Texas.

Funeral services will be held on Tuesday, May 3, at 11 a.m. at Grace Baptist Church with Dr. Steve Euler, Dr. Bill Summers, and Rev. Fred Bennett officiating. Burial will follow at Hamilton Memorial Gardens.

Because it was her favorite color, the family requests that friends and family wear pink in honor of her.

The family will receive friends on Monday, May 2, from 4-8 p.m. at the East Brainerd Chapel.

Her body will lie in state at the church from 10–11 a.m. on Tuesday.

Memorial contributions may be made to Grace Baptist Church, 7815 Shallowford Road, Chattanooga, Tn. 37421.

Arrangements are by Chattanooga Funeral Home, Crematory and Florist, 8214 East Brainerd Road, Chattanooga, Tn.
